diff options
author | Ricardo Wurmus <rekado@elephly.net> | 2020-04-07 14:30:16 +0200 |
---|---|---|
committer | Ricardo Wurmus <rekado@elephly.net> | 2020-04-07 14:30:16 +0200 |
commit | 2160a4f77d4ad56cbb7d186c609d42bd5ebf54c4 (patch) | |
tree | a4020a2660e4682ac9eb149d10265a49a545498a /scripts | |
parent | a4bf12faba19b33c90d9f50908b56347842c95d7 (diff) |
scripts: Use update-mboxes!.
Diffstat (limited to 'scripts')
-rw-r--r-- | scripts/mumi.in | 12 |
1 files changed, 10 insertions, 2 deletions
diff --git a/scripts/mumi.in b/scripts/mumi.in index e0da257..5a91424 100644 --- a/scripts/mumi.in +++ b/scripts/mumi.in @@ -59,8 +59,16 @@ (lambda _ (catch #t (lambda () - (mu-index) - (update-bug-database!) + (let ((nums (sort (append-map (lambda (package) + (soap-invoke* (%config 'debbugs) + get-bugs + `((package . ,package)))) + (%config 'packages)) >))) + (update-mboxes! nums) + (mu-index) + (update-bug-database! nums)) + (format (current-error-port) + "Sleeping for ~a seconds." %update-interval) (sleep %update-interval) (update-state!)) (lambda args |